What Building an ADU in Fort Myers Actually Costs Right Now

Building an ADU in Fort Myers runs $45,000 to $220,000 depending on type, size, and your parcel’s flood zone - explore our Home Additions & ADU services to see what’s possible for your property. A garage conversion or attached addition in a standard X zone might land around $130,000, while a detached new-build unit on a FEMA AE lot with Post‑Ian elevation requirements can push past $200,000 before finishes. Why Fort Myers ADU Costs Don’t Follow Any National Calculator

We’ve priced ADUs in Fort Myers that looked like $120,000 projects on paper and came in at $185,000 once the elevation certificate revealed the finished floor had to clear a newly remapped BFE - here’s how to read your parcel’s flood designation before you get a quote. Derek Hollenbeck has been building across Lee County long enough to know that post‑Ian FEMA advisory maps raised base flood elevations by 2 to 4 feet on thousands of parcels. If your lot falls in an AE or VE zone, foundation elevation alone adds $15,000 to $50,000 or more - costs no generic online calculator even considers. Lee County permitting won’t let you pour a slab until the site plan accounts for finished floor elevation plus freeboard. That’s not a line item you want to discover three weeks into a project.

And that’s just the flood piece. Fort Myers sits in a Wind‑Borne Debris Region requiring 160‑plus‑mph design wind speeds under Florida Building Code. That means impact glazing, hurricane straps, and continuous roof‑to‑wall connections aren’t upgrades here - they’re code minimums. An ADU built to inland Florida specs wouldn’t pass plan review in Lee County. When we scope your project, we factor those structural demands from day one. ADU Types and Real Fort Myers Price Ranges

Here’s what we see across actual Lee County projects right now. These ranges assume standard finishes and a compliant site - if you’re in a flood zone or on a lot with older utility infrastructure, expect costs to land toward the upper end.

ADU Type Cost Per Square Foot Typical Total Range
Attached conversion (existing footprint) $80-$130 $45,000-$100,000
Garage conversion (detached) $100-$150 $65,000-$130,000
Detached new construction (X zone) $130-$195 $90,000-$190,000
Detached new construction (AE/VE flood zone) $160-$240 $135,000-$220,000+

The Hidden Costs Most Fort Myers ADU Quotes Ignore

Some expenses don’t show up until you’re deep into permitting, and they’re specific to this market in ways a national franchise estimator wouldn’t catch. Here are the three we flag on every initial walkthrough:

  • Flood zone foundation work. If your elevation certificate places the finished floor below the current BFE plus freeboard, you’re looking at stem‑wall or pier‑and‑beam elevation - not a simple slab. Starting at $15,000 and climbing fast on tight lots with limited crane access.
  • Utility capacity and connection upgrades. Older neighborhoods along the McGregor corridor and near downtown often have sewer laterals dating to the 1950s. Lee County may require a lateral replacement or a septic capacity evaluation before it signs off on a second dwelling unit - $8,000 to $20,000 before a single framing nail is driven.
  • Impact glazing and wind‑borne debris compliance. Every window and exterior door must be impact‑rated or protected by approved shutters. That’s standard in Fort Myers, but if you’re comparing quotes from an out‑of‑town builder who doesn’t do South Florida work, it’ll look like a markup rather than a requirement.

Why Post‑Ian Fort Myers Demands a Licensed, Local Builder

After Hurricane Ian, Lee County saw a wave of unlicensed out‑of‑state contractors taking deposits on ADU and structural work they never finished - or did work that failed the first plan review. The county now runs joint DBPR enforcement sweeps, and homeowners here have learned, sometimes expensively, that a Florida‑specific contractor’s license isn’t optional.
